Outline of Final Research Achievements |
Transmittance of ultrasound intensity through living body is the most important factor for safe and effective therapies by the use of ultrasound. We found substantial fluctuation in the transmittance due to interference phenomena of ultrasound. We obtained good agreements of the fluctuation between theoretical calculation and experimental measurements both with a phantom model and human samples. Furthermore, this fluctuation was successfully reduced by the use of modulated ultrasound. These findings can greatly contribute to advances of safe and effective ultrasound therapies.
